Here’s an example of how a Youth Sports Psychologist might structure their resume:
John Doe Phone: (123) 456-7890 Email: johndoe@example.com LinkedIn: linkedin.com/in/johndoe Professional Summary: Experienced and compassionate Youth Sports Psychologist with over 5 years of experience in providing mental health support to young athletes. Skilled in psychological assessments, performance enhancement techniques, and conflict resolution. Passionate about helping youth athletes manage stress and excel in both sports and life. Core Competencies: - Psychological Assessment - Sports Performance Enhancement - Stress Management - Conflict Resolution - Team Building & Communication - Athlete Mental Health Support Work Experience: Youth Sports Psychologist | ABC Sports Academy | 2019–Present - Conduct psychological assessments for youth athletes, identifying areas for improvement and emotional support. - Develop tailored mental skills programs to enhance athletic performance and resilience. - Work closely with coaches and parents to address team dynamics and manage athlete well-being. - Provide one-on-one counseling to athletes dealing with anxiety, stress, and performance issues. Sports Psychology Intern | XYZ Counseling Center | 2017–2019 - Assisted in providing psychological support to children and adolescents in various sports settings. - Helped athletes develop coping strategies for managing performance pressure and fear of failure. Education: Master of Science in Sports Psychology | University of Sports Science | 2017 Bachelor of Arts in Psychology | City University | 2015 Certifications: Certified Sports Psychology Specialist | American Psychological Association | 2018 Mental Health First Aid Certification | 2019

Sports performance consultants work in various industries, including professional sports teams, fitness organizations, and rehabilitation centers. The salary for this role can vary significantly based on experience, location, and the specific industry. Below is a table that showcases the average annual salary for sports performance consultants in the top 10 countries that hire them:
Country | Average Salary (USD) |
---|---|
United States | $65,000 – $85,000 |
Canada | $50,000 – $70,000 |
Australia | $55,000 – $75,000 |
United Kingdom | $45,000 – $60,000 |
Germany | $50,000 – $70,000 |
France | $45,000 – $60,000 |
Spain | $40,000 – $55,000 |
Italy | $45,000 – $60,000 |
New Zealand | $50,000 – $70,000 |
South Africa | $35,000 – $50,000 |
When negotiating your salary as a sports performance consultant, be sure to consider factors such as location, level of experience, and the employer’s budget. Demonstrating your unique skills or certifications can increase your leverage during salary negotiations. Aim to request compensation that reflects both your qualifications and the industry standards in your area.

“I begin by performing a comprehensive evaluation, including physical assessments, video analysis, and a review of their performance data. I then collaborate with the athlete to identify specific goals, whether it’s increasing speed, power, or reducing injury risk. Afterward, I create a customized plan that includes training, recovery, and nutritional strategies.”
“I believe in open communication and explaining the science behind the methods. I’ve found that when athletes understand the reasoning behind a new approach, they’re more likely to embrace it. I also encourage gradual changes to avoid overwhelming them, starting with small adjustments before progressing.”
“I regularly use wearable fitness trackers, video analysis software, and performance databases. These tools help me monitor an athlete’s movements, heart rate, and training load. I also use data visualization tools to present progress in a clear and understandable way for both the athlete and their coaches.”
